Composite shingle replacement services involve removing old, damaged, or deteriorated roofing shingles and installing new, high-quality composite shingles in their place. This process typically starts with a thorough inspection to assess the condition of the existing roof and identify areas that need attention. Once the damaged shingles are carefully taken off, the surface is prepared to ensure proper adhesion of the new materials. The replacement shingles are then securely installed, restoring the roof’s protective barrier and enhancing its overall appearance. This service helps homeowners maintain a durable and attractive roof that can withstand the elements and extend the life of their property.
Many common roofing problems can be addressed through composite shingle replacement. Over time, shingles may become cracked, curled, or missing due to exposure to wind, hail, or temperature fluctuations. These issues can lead to leaks, water damage, and increased energy costs if left unaddressed. Replacing worn or damaged shingles helps prevent further deterioration and protects the interior of the home from water intrusion. It also improves the roof’s resistance to future weather-related damage, making it a practical solution for homeowners facing frequent storms or aging roofs.

The overview below groups typical Composite Shingle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Waukesha, WI.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typically, replacing a few damaged or missing composite shingles costs between $250 and $600. Many routine repairs fall within this range, depending on the extent of the damage and material costs. Local contractors often handle these jobs efficiently within this budget.
Partial Roof Replacement - When replacing a section of the roof, costs generally range from $1,200 to $3,500. Larger, more complex projects can reach higher amounts, but most projects fall into the middle of this range. The specific size and complexity influence the final price.
Full Roof Replacement - Complete replacement of a residential roof with composite shingles usually costs between $6,000 and $12,000. Larger or more intricate roofs can push costs beyond this range, though many homeowners see prices in the middle tiers. Local service providers can provide detailed estimates based on the roof size and features.
High-End or Custom Projects - For large, complex, or custom-designed shingle replacements, costs can exceed $15,000. These projects are less common and often involve additional features or unique materials. Most standard replacements are completed within the typical ranges mentioned above.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
